Medit has formed two new partnerships aimed at improving digital dentistry workflows and diagnostic capabilities for dental professionals. The collaborations with Imagoworks and Pearl integrate Medit’s digital solutions with advanced technologies to enhance the precision, efficiency, and patient experience within the dental practice.
The partnership with Imagoworks focuses on optimizing the edentulous prosthetic workflow. By integrating Medit’s SmartX solution with Imagoworks’ AOX system, dental professionals can streamline the process of prosthetic design and restoration for edentulous cases. According to the company, this integration allows Medit users to transfer high-precision scan data from Medit SmartX to AOX via MeditLink, simplifying the design process and offering two service options: digital design or a full-service package that includes both temporary and final prosthetic fabrication. In a separate development, Medit also announced a partnership with Pearl, integrating the latter’s AI-powered diagnostic solutions with Medit Link, a platform that streamlines dental workflows. Pearl’s AI technology enhances Medit’s intraoral scanning capabilities by providing advanced diagnostic support for identifying conditions such as teeth misalignment, cracks, calculus, and discoloration. According to the company, the integration will allow clinicians to make more accurate diagnoses and improve communication with patients through intuitive visuals. Pearl’s AI tools are designed to provide greater standardization and objectivity, which in turn improves treatment plans and patient trust.
